3. A Battery That Lasts for Days

Reports suggest Apple is working on breakthrough battery technology. Unlike traditional lithium-ion batteries, Apple might employ a “monocell” design, which increases energy density while reducing the risk of overheating. This could translate to a significantly longer range per charge—potentially 600 miles or more—leaving competitors scrambling to keep up.
